How much do people at Gamma healthcare get paid? See the latest salaries by department and job title. The average estimated annual salary, including base and bonus, at Gamma healthcare is $94,264, or $45 per hour, while the estimated median salary is $102,855, or $49 per hour.
At Gamma healthcare, the highest paid job is a Sales Manager at $121,997 annually and the lowest is a CS Rep at $44,956 annually. Average Gamma healthcare salaries by department include: Engineering at $109,152, IT at $105,938, HR at $104,562, and Customer Support at $57,758. Half of Gamma healthcare salaries are above $102,855.
